Raiders post first-ever playoff win, 28-7

#5 Leggett TouchdownNavarre High School beat Niceville 28-7 in the first round of the state Class 4A playoffs Friday at Eagle Stadium, the first time the Raiders have won a postseason game in three tries.

Senior Colton Kane threw touchdown passes to Joel Beauchemin and Brad Leggett and ran one in himself and junior running back Dwayne Carter added a late score for Navarre, which improved to 10-1 overall. Navarre will have a chance to avenge its only official loss, to Pine Forest, when the Raiders travel to the Pensacola school for a rematch that kicks off at 7:30 p.m. Friday.

The Raiders are playing in the postseason for the third-time in the program's relatively short history. Navarre won its only district championship in 2006 and was district runner-up in 2007, but the Pace Patriots ended the Raiders' playoff dreams in the first round after each of those seasons.
